- Shane Torres is a standup comedian, writer, podcaster, and actor who resides in Brooklyn. Produced by Bert and LeeAnn Kreischer, Shane’s very first special THE BLUE EYED MEXICAN was released in December 2023. Vulture named it as one of the stand-up specials not-to-be-missed in 2023, raving “The Blue Eyed Mexican, stands out for its beautiful directness and keen sense of good storytelling. It’s a refreshing combination of delicate and obscene.” It is available to stream on YouTube. Shane can be seen on CONAN (twice), THE LATE SHOW WITH STEPHEN COLBERT, NBC’S LAST COMIC STANDING, HALF HOUR SPECIAL WITH COMEDY CENTRAL, and THIS WEEK FROM THE CELLAR on Comedy Central. You might have heard Shane’s “laconic drawling delivery with deliberate pacing” as the NY Times calls it, on popular podcasts such as BERTCAST WITH BERT KREISCHER, BARSTOOL’S KFC RADIO, DR DREW AFTER DARK, THE HONEYDEW WITH RYAN SICKLER, and ARE YOU GARBAGE and a slew of others. His podcast, NO ACCOUNTING FOR TASTE with Kyle Kinane is available wherever you get your podcasts. Shane actively tours around the world at comedy clubs, concert venues, and some of the most prestigious festivals. - Joe DeRosa has made a name for himself in comedy and entertainment with six top-ten charting stand-up albums and a multitude of performances on television, radio, and in comedy clubs across the country and around the world. Joe’s debut one-hour special, titled You Let Me Down, premiered on Comedy Central in 2017, which he wrote, performed and directed. He recurred on AMC’s Better Call Saul as crooked veterinarian Dr. Caldera and currently hosts the heavily followed podcast We’ll See You In Hell, where he and Patrick Walsh review genre movies. From 2020 through 2024 DeRosa co-hosted the wildly popular Taste Buds—a food debate show—with Impractical Jokers’ Sal Vulcano, which was distributed through DeRosa and Vulcano’s co-owned No Press Productions Network. Other select credits include: Inside Amy Schumer, Louie, Bored to Death, Chelsea Lately, Grand Theft Auto V, and two half-hour Comedy Central specials. Joe has also written, directed, and starred in a series of web shorts and television commercials. Additionally, his writing has been featured on Netflix’s Tires and Wet Hot American Summer, HBO’s Crashing, Comedy Central’s Jeff and Some Aliens, as well as The Pete Holmes Show for TBS. - Sam Tallent (“the absurd voice of a surreal generation”- The Denver Post) is a comedian, novelist and host of the Chubby Behemoth Podcast. For the last decade he has performed more than 45 weekends per year in North America, Asia, Australia and Europe. His writing has appeared in Birdy Magazine and on VICE.com and he’s told jokes on Comedy Central, TruTV and VICELAND. His acclaimed debut novel, Running the Light (Doug Stanhope: “the best fictional representation of comedy in any medium ever”, Marc Maron: “a beautiful rendering of a dark reality"), heralded as the definitive book on stand up comedy, is soon to be a major motion picture, and his novella ATTABOY was published as an Audible Original. Waiting For Death to Claim Us, his comedy special, is available on Amazon Prime.
